Top Science and Technology Sector Construction Firms [2013 Giants 300 Report]

Skanska, DPR, Suffolk top Building Design+Construction's 2013 ranking of the largest science and technology sector contractors and construction management firms in the U.S.


By BD+C Staff | August 8, 2013

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

Rank Company 2012 S+T Revenue ($)
1 Skanska USA $376,717,474
2 DPR Construction $298,563,642
3 Suffolk Construction $290,560,307
4 Manhattan Construction $199,444,000
5 Whiting-Turner Contracting Co., The $193,160,425
6 JE Dunn Construction $184,799,051
7 Clark Group $174,348,804
8 Turner Corporation, The $157,490,000
9 Structure Tone $143,798,000
10 Consigli Construction $74,568,263
11 E.W. Howell $74,132,000
12 Flintco $72,000,000
13 McCarthy Holdings $37,000,000
14 Hill & Wilkinson General Contractors $22,456,946
15 Barton Malow $15,540,478
16 W. M. Jordan Co. $12,534,742
17 Kraus-Anderson Construction $10,000,000
18 EMJ $9,000,000
19 Linbeck Group $7,000,000
20 Weitz Co., The $5,986,609
21 Jones Lang LaSalle $5,001,787
22 O'Neil Industries/W.E. O'Neil $2,968,793
23 Choate Construction $2,673,507
24 Holder Construction $2,000,000
25 Tutor Perini Corporation $783,000
26 Stalco Construction $700,000
27 Alberici Constructors $230,661
28 ECC $46,968
